Jong-Min Seo is a 23-year-old football player who plays as a central midfielder for First Vienna FC, born on ۱۹ اردیبهشت ۱۳۸۱, who is left-footed. In the 2025/2026 2. Liga season, Jong-Min Seo has recorded 5 goals, 0 assists, ۹۹۰ minutes, 1 yellow card.
Jong-Min Seo scores highly on Goals and Minutes compared to central midfielders in the 2. Liga.

Jong-Min Seo's career has also included time at Chemnitzer FC, FK Haugesund, Dynamo Dresden, and FC Wacker Innsbruck.
